引言
在当今的信息时代,文献的获取与分享变得愈加重要。许多研究人员、学生以及爱好者都希望能够找到免费的学术文献。GitHub作为一个开源代码托管平台,实际上也可以成为一个获取免费文献的重要资源。在这篇文章中,我们将详细探讨如何在GitHub上获取免费的文献,包括常见的方法、技巧以及一些优秀的资源。
什么是GitHub?
GitHub是一个广泛使用的代码托管平台,允许用户上传、共享和管理项目代码。除了软件开发者,越来越多的研究人员和学术机构也开始在GitHub上发布他们的文献、数据集和研究成果。
为什么使用GitHub获取免费文献?
使用GitHub获取免费文献的优势包括:
- 开放性:大多数资源都是开放获取的,可以自由下载和使用。
- 社区支持:许多项目都有活跃的社区,可以提供技术支持和更新。
- 版本控制:GitHub提供的版本控制功能可以帮助用户跟踪文献的不同版本。
如何在GitHub上查找免费文献?
使用关键词搜索
在GitHub的搜索框中,可以使用关键词组合进行搜索,如“academic paper”、“research article”等。
关注相关组织和用户
很多学术机构和研究者在GitHub上活跃,关注他们的账号可以第一时间获得他们发布的文献。例如:
- 开放获取出版社
- 大学和研究机构
- 学术社团和协会
探索相关项目
GitHub上有很多专门的项目致力于收集和整理文献,比如:
- Awesome Academic Papers:收集优质学术论文。
- Papers with Code:提供带代码的研究论文,方便复现。
如何下载GitHub上的文献?
直接下载
大多数文献以PDF或Markdown格式上传,用户可以直接点击下载链接。
使用Git工具
对于一些大型项目,可以使用Git工具进行克隆,方便管理多个文献。 bash git clone https://github.com/username/repo.git
免费文献的法律和伦理问题
在下载和使用文献时,必须注意版权问题。尽管GitHub上有许多开放获取的文献,但仍需确认其许可证类型。常见的许可证有:
- CC BY:允许个人修改和分发,只需注明原作者。
- MIT:简单宽松,允许任何人自由使用。
在GitHub上寻找免费的文献资源
学术期刊和会议论文
- arXiv:数学、物理和计算机科学领域的预印本论文,部分项目链接到GitHub。
- ResearchGate:研究者们分享的论文,部分会链接到GitHub资源。
数据集和工具
- Kaggle:数据科学领域,用户上传的数据集,有时提供相关文献的链接。
- Open Data Portal:各种政府和机构提供的开放数据,部分附有文献。
常见问题解答(FAQ)
GitHub上可以找到哪些类型的文献?
GitHub上可以找到学术论文、研究数据集、实验记录、项目报告等多种类型的文献。
如何保证从GitHub下载的文献是可信的?
检查上传者的信誉,查看文献的引用情况,尽量选择在相关领域内知名的组织或研究者发布的文献。
是否所有GitHub上的文献都是免费的?
大部分文献是免费的,但需要注意有些文献可能受版权保护,请在使用时确认其许可证。
如果找不到想要的文献该怎么办?
可以尝试在GitHub上发布请求,或者使用其他学术资源库,如Google Scholar、JSTOR等进行搜索。
结论
在GitHub上获取免费文献是一种高效且方便的方式。通过学习如何利用GitHub的搜索功能、关注相关用户和项目,研究者可以获取丰富的学术资源。无论是研究者还是学生,都可以通过这一平台享受知识的分享与自由获取的乐趣。希望本文能帮助你在GitHub上顺利找到所需的免费文献。